!!!Großmugl
Grossmugl, Lower Austria, market town in the district of Korneuburg,
alt. 217 m, pop. 1,428, area 64.49 km%%sup 2/%. -
Agriculture and small commercial enterprises, storage facility. -
Named after a still unexplored burial mound of the Hallstatt Culture
(800/750-500/400 B.C.), 16 m high and 55 m in diameter
("Grossmugl" = Austrian dialect for "large hill"). A second mound,
3 m high and 33 m in diameter contained remains of 30
vessels. Gothic-Baroque parish church.
